JO MALONE LIME BASIL & MANDARIN by Jo Malone

JO MALONE LIME BASIL & MANDARIN by Jo Malone

  • Brand : Jo Malone
  • Product Code : 286856
  • Availability : In Stock
  • $127.20
  • $101.76